Abstract
Long-haul transmission (>1,000 km) with 1.6-b/s/Hz spectral efficiency is shown for the first time. Using polarization-multiplexed RZ-DQPSK, we demonstrate 40 x 85.6-Gb/s transmission over 1,700 km (18 x 94.5 km) of standard-single-mode fiber with 1-dB Q-margin.
